Understanding Commercial Solar System Fundamentals

A commercial solar power system is a comprehensive energy solution designed specifically for business applications, typically ranging from 10kW to multiple megawatts in capacity. These systems consist of high-efficiency solar panels, inverters, mounting structures, and often include energy storage components and advanced monitoring systems. Unlike residential installations, commercial solar panel system solutions are engineered to handle higher energy demands, integrate with existing electrical infrastructure, and provide reliable power for commercial operations while maximizing return on investment.

Key Advantages of Commercial Solar Implementation

Significant Cost Reduction

Modern commercial solar power system installations can reduce electricity expenses by 30-50%, according to industry data. Businesses with substantial energy requirements benefit most from these savings, as commercial electricity rates typically include demand charges and time-of-use pricing that solar can effectively mitigate. The ability to generate power during peak daylight hours aligns perfectly with most commercial operations, maximizing self-consumption and minimizing grid dependency.

Enhanced Energy Security

Commercial solar installations provide protection against grid instability and power outages, which is particularly valuable for businesses in regions with unreliable electricity infrastructure. With integrated energy storage solutions, modern commercial solar panel system configurations can maintain critical operations during grid failures, preventing costly downtime and business interruptions.

Critical Design Considerations for Commercial Systems

Professional commercial solar systems design requires careful attention to several engineering factors that ensure optimal performance and longevity:

Load Analysis and Energy Assessment

Proper commercial solar systems design begins with comprehensive energy auditing and load profiling. This analysis determines optimal system sizing based on historical consumption patterns, peak demand requirements, and future expansion plans. Advanced monitoring systems provide real-time data on system performance, enabling proactive maintenance and rapid issue identification.

Technology Selection and Component Integration

Selecting appropriate components is crucial for system success. Modern commercial-grade solar panels achieve efficiency ratings exceeding 24%, with N-type TOPCon and heterojunction (HJT) technologies becoming industry standards for commercial applications:cite[1]. Battery energy storage systems (BESS) using lithium iron phosphate (LFP) technology provide excellent thermal stability and safety profiles.

Financial Analysis and ROI Considerations

Investing in commercial solar power system technology delivers compelling financial returns through multiple mechanisms:

Installation Costs and Payback Period

Commercial solar installation costs vary based on system size, location, and specific requirements, but typically range from $1.50 to $2.50 per watt for larger systems. Most commercial installations achieve payback within 3-6 years through energy savings and available incentives, with systems designed to operate efficiently for 25+ years, providing decades of virtually free electricity after the payback period.

Incentives and Financing Options

Various government incentives, tax credits, accelerated depreciation, and grant programs significantly improve the economics of commercial solar panel system investments. Many regions offer additional benefits for businesses that implement solar solutions, including renewable energy certificates (RECs) and production-based incentives that enhance financial returns.

Future Trends in Commercial Solar Technology

The commercial solar panel system industry continues to evolve rapidly, with several emerging trends shaping future developments:

Advanced Energy Management

AI-powered energy management systems optimize energy production, storage, and consumption in real-time, maximizing financial returns and system efficiency. These smart systems can predict energy usage patterns, automatically adjust to changing conditions, and participate in grid services programs.

Building-Integrated Photovoltaics (BIPV)

BIPV technology integrates solar elements directly into building materials, such as roofing systems, facades, and windows:cite[8]. This approach transforms buildings into power generators while maintaining aesthetic appeal and functionality, particularly valuable for commercial applications where space utilization is critical.
